Apparently Procter and Gamble - the biggest laundry detergent maker - is testing a product that will allow laundry slackers to put off doing their wash.
With a spray or a wipe wrinkles, stains and odors can be removed from clothes ... all without washing. The product is SWASH and their 4 products include ...
- Fresh It Up - a spray to remove odors (Isn't this essentially Febreze)
- Get It Out - a stain erasing pen (Don't they already make a product like this?)
- Smooth It Out - a spray to remove wrinkles (I know this was invented way long ago)
- Steam It Out - a moistened cloth to toss in the dryer with the clothes to remove odors and wrinkles (Isn't this just like DRYEL?)
This product is meant to help out those re-wearers. You know, the people who pick up clothes off the floor and just put it right back on their body. Hopefully they do a little sniff test beforehand . College kids are probably a great test market for this product. The design of the bottles and packaging is also "cool" and meant not for the laundry room, but for the bathroom and bedroom use.
